What was once an afterthought, or an obligatory task has now become an art form for sports books, as they create hundreds and hundreds of proposition betting options for their clients.<!--more--><\/p>\n<p>If you\u2019re old enough, you\u2019ll likely remember when the prop bet took that big step into the spotlight: It was Super Bowl XX in 1986, featuring the brash Chicago Bears and the sacrificial lamb New England Patriots.<\/p>\n<p>The Bears had personality to burn with compelling storylines on both sides of the ball. One of the biggest stories of the year was William &#8220;The Refrigerator&#8221; Perry, the D-end who also scored a few TDs on offense.<\/p>\n<p>He grabbed the attention of even the most casual fan and much of the focus of this attention building up to the game was whether or not he\u2019d score a TD. Caesars Palace in Las Vegas jumped on this and put up a \u201cWill William &#8220;The Refrigerator&#8221; Perry score a touchdown\u201d prop. It received a massive amount of attention (Perry did in fact score a TD, and Walter Payton fans will always wince when they think about that) and the prop wager said \u201cHello world\u201d\u2026and it has gone on from there.<\/p>\n<p>The Super Bowl prop wager is now a part of pop culture, with everyone from school teachers to grandmothers to nuns enjoying \u201cwatercooler\u201d conversations about prop offerings. They\u2019re impossible to avoid this time of the year with the mainstream media loving the topic and delivering story after story focused on them.<\/p>\n<p>I remember a few years back, one of the more popular prop bets that grabbed a ton of media attention was related to Billy Joel\u2019s version of the national anthem.<\/p>\n<p>Online sports book SPORTSBETTING.com posted up the prop \u201cHow Long Will It Take Billy Joel To Sing The National Anthem?&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The over\/under was set at 1:44. Bettors all over started singing the anthem and timing themselves as well as hitting Youtube searching for footage of previous Billy Joel anthems (and at least one version was posted).<\/p>\n<p>Billy Joel sang the anthem at the 2000 World Series. The hit count for that video started to rack up as the Bill Joel prop was talked about on TV and radio across North America, as well as spread across the web and print media.<\/p>\n<p>The Youtube version clocked in at 1 minute and 37 seconds. When Billy wrapped up his song on Super Bowl Sunday \u201cUnder\u201d 1:44 bettors smiled, as they pocketed a winning bet before the game had even kicked off.<\/p>\n<p>This year\u2019s Super Bowl is no different.
